What Is Adrenaline and Why Does It Matter?

Adrenaline, also known as epinephrine, is a hormone and neurotransmitter produced by the adrenal glands. It plays a critical role in the body’s fight-or-flight response, preparing individuals to react swiftly to perceived threats. Whether facing danger or experiencing excitement, adrenaline amplifies physical and mental readiness, making it essential for survival and performance.

The Science Behind Adrenaline Production

When the brain detects stress or danger, it signals the adrenal glands to release adrenaline into the bloodstream. This surge increases heart rate, dilates airways, and enhances focus, enabling the body to respond to challenges. The fight-or-flight response is a primal mechanism that has evolved to help humans navigate high-stakes situations, from ancient predators to modern-day pressures.

Psychological Effects of Chronic Adrenaline Exposure

Prolonged exposure to high adrenaline levels can lead to burnout or heightened anxiety. Understanding the connection between the fight-or-flight response and mental health is vital for developing strategies to mitigate long-term damage from constant stressors.

How Adrenaline Influences Decision-Making

The adrenaline rush sharpens focus and reflexes, often leading to split-second decisions. However, it can also cloud judgment, emphasizing the need for balance between instinct and rational thought in high-pressure scenarios.
